Quick Summary
The HTW-WF81-853S is designed for indoor fan coil unit systems. It controls a three-speed fan and one heating or cooling valve. The unit supports two-pipe systems with simple on/off logic. WiFi and RS485 allow both local control and building system connection.

Key Features
The following points show how the Wifi Room Thermostat with Modbus’s main functions support stable and practical FCU system use.
(01) WiFi application control
WiFi allows users to adjust temperature through a mobile app. This reduces manual work on site. It improves daily use in homes and small commercial spaces.
(02) 3-speed fan and valve control
Three fan speeds allow simple airflow adjustment. One valve output controls heating or cooling water flow. This setup fits most two-pipe fan coil systems.
(03) Programmable scheduling
Weekly scheduling allows automatic temperature changes during the day. This helps reduce energy use in low demand periods. It also keeps indoor comfort stable.
(04) Multi-language interface
Multiple language options make operation easy for users. This supports use in different regions. It also reduces training time after installation.
(05) Modbus RS485 communication
Modbus allows the thermostat to connect to BMS systems. It supports central monitoring and control. This is useful for building management and energy control.

Technical Specifications
The table below lists key parameters used for system selection and basic operation.
| Parameter | Value |
|---|---|
| Power Supply | 95–240Vac, 50/60Hz |
| Power Consumption | WiFi 3W Max |
| Temperature Range | 5–95°C (41–203°F) |
| Floor Limit | 20–90°C (68–194°F) |
| Control Deviation | 0.5–10°C (Factory +1°C) |
| Ambient Temperature | -5–50°C |
| Protection Level | IP20 |
| Warranty | 2 Years |

Model Code Guide
The table below helps explain model options and system configuration.
| Model | Application |
| 843 | Timer + 2-pipe system |
| 853S | Timer + 2-pipe + limit sensor + room card + WiFi |
| 863 | Timer + 4-pipe + limit sensor + room card + WiFi+Modbus |
| 963 | Floor heating & FCU + timer + limit sensor + room card + WiFi |
| S | RS485 Modbus |
| Example HTW-WF81-FC-xxx | If xxx=853S, it means 3 fan speed, 2-pipe system, WiFi and Modbus |
Project Fit & Customization
Wifi Room Thermostat with Modbus is not suitable for systems requiring modulating valve control. It does not support advanced PID logic. It may also not fit large central systems without protocol adjustment.
Despite this, functions can be adjusted for project needs. Modbus or other communication can be added or modified. Sensor options and control logic can also be discussed.

Frequently Asked Questions
Q1: Can this thermostat work with standard FCU systems?
It is designed for two-pipe systems with on/off valves. It fits most standard layouts. Please confirm wiring before installation.
Q2: Does it support BMS integration?
Yes, it supports Modbus RS485 communication. This allows connection to BMS systems. It enables central monitoring and control.
Q3: Can WiFi and Modbus be used together?
Yes, both can work together in one system. WiFi is used for local control. Modbus is used for building management.
Q4: Is it suitable for hotel or office use?
Wifi Room Thermostat with Modbus can be used in small to medium projects. Larger systems may need further checks. Project requirements should be confirmed.
